Klunko (ISTP) report on behalf of IKI GRB FuN: We observed the field of GRB 210217A (Simpson et al., GCN 29521) with AZT-33IK telescope of Sayan observatory (Mondy) on 2021-02-19 and XX. Within enhanced XRT position (Evans et al., GCN 29525) we do not detect afterglow (Simpson et al., GCNs 29521,29555; Zhu et al., GCN 29523; Zheng et al., GCN 29533; Shrestha et al., GCN 29535; Kumar et al., GCN 29539). Preliminary photometry of the filed is following Date UT start t-T0 Filter Exp. OT Err. UL(3sigma) (mid, days) (s) 2021-02-19 13:10:59 1.58579 R 2190 n/d n/d 22.2 2021-02-21 16:05:26 3.71250 R 3150 n/d n/d 22.8 2021-02-19+2021-02-21 2.65193 R 5850 n/d n/d 22.9 The photometry is based on the nearby USNO-B1.0 star USNO-B1.0_id R2 1587-088041 17.94 A light curve of afterglow of GRB 210217A (based on published photometry) and upper limits can be found in http://grb.rssi.ru/GRB210217A/GRB210217A_LC.jpg Using upper upper limit we may suggest a possible jet break of the light curve we may suggest a jet break between 1.58 and 3.71 days after power law decay with index alpha of -0.48 (Shrestha et al., GCN 29535).
